Author: | Kleingeld, A. Tuijl, H. van Algera, J. A. |
Title: | Participation in the design of performance management systems: a quasi-experimental field study |
Journal: | Journal of Organizational Behavior
2004 : NOV, VOL. 25:7, p. 831-851 |
Index terms: | Participation Performance management Field research Denmark |
Language: | eng |
Abstract: | This article argues that in organizational settings participation that is formal, long term, and includes high participant influence is more effective than a tell-and-sell strategy. In this study a proMES performance management system was tested on a Dutch supplier of photocopies. The results show that the average performance increase was higher in the participation condition than in the tell-and-sell condition. Also the feedback was considered more useful, and satisfaction with the program was higher in the first condition. |
